Output 993400368767fb10adee41ff5b7193b251941489a08123423ca6b8f9d8a2781e:7

value
2363106
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e2b1f336a573f99df13122af11f1fd637458f3ea OP_EQUALVERIFY OP_CHECKSIG
address
1MfetYKrWdWJipYQrzU6nisQFqwGXHU2ov
transaction
993400368767fb10adee41ff5b7193b251941489a08123423ca6b8f9d8a2781e
spent
true